That's it. Unless you're on Windows or Linux, then it's Ctrl+E. Move the cursor with the arrow keys. Select with the mouse. Edit anything you see.
Cmd+B for bold, Cmd+I for italics, and Cmd+K to turn text into a link. Undo with Cmd+Z. Save changes with Cmd+S.
Looking for the admin panel? Toolbars? There aren’t any.

Click any dashed gap and press Enter to create a new block. Ctrl+Shift+Down cycles through block types. Ctrl+Shift+Right switches layouts.
To move blocks, drag from a gap to select multiple, then cut with Cmd+X and paste with Cmd+V.
Pro tip: Press Esc to select the parent block. Useful when editing text but wanting to change the layout above.
Ctrl+Shift+C cycles through color surfaces.
Open a folder on your computer that has some images. Select a couple and copy them with Cmd+C. Put the cursor after an image below. Paste your images with Cmd+V.
To replace an image, select it first, then paste the new one.


Click on one of the cards below. A link preview appears at the bottom. Click “edit” or press Cmd+K to bring up the link editor. Change the URL and press Enter.
